    Rugir - Peugeot Design Contest 2008

    Name of the concept: Rugir (roar)
    Subject: City car of the 21st century
    Objective: Designing Peugeot’s 21.st century city car structure.
    There have been planned two tires for leading and energy purpose in the front and an independent spherical system in the back to allow a brisk and audacious movement of the car in the city in Rugir. In designing Rugir, the lion, which is the symbol of Peugeot, was reflected to the vehicle for which one’s choosy perception was used. In addition, the strength and stature of the lion was amended to Peugot’s structure. A further conception in Rugir was to imitate the sound of the motor as the lions roar. Furthermore, another aim was also to add the lions spirit except of its shape to Rugir (Electricity is thought to be used for Rugir as energy source).
    Content: For city use, vehicle for two people
